How to Plan a Great At-home Date to Remember

If you’ve been with your significant other for quite a while, a little spontaneity can help keep things fresh. It shows her that you’re still willing to make an effort and have a few surprises up your sleeve. 

That said, date nights can be hard to figure out, especially when it feels like you’ve done everything already. After all, there are times when a fancy restaurant dinner can seem too cliché, while a movie night with takeout food may feel too ordinary. 

However, you can still plan a great at-home date that’s fun and memorable. After all, not every date has to take place outside, especially if you and your partner prefer to stay indoors. Here’s how to pull it off:

Dress for the Occasion

Just because you’re staying home doesn’t mean you can’t look a little fancy. Switch things up by trading in your loungewear and pajamas for what you’d normally wear when you head out for a more relaxed date. Wear a nicely pressed shirt, put some pants on, and keep your feet comfy with quality men’s casual socks as well as your favorite sneakers. Tell your significant other to dress similarly so that she’ll know you’ve got something special planned out.

Of course, there’s nothing wrong with deciding to dress to the nines. Some people may think that doing so is a fashion faux pas, but what matters most is that you’re spending time with the person you love the most.

Set a Schedule for Your Date and Commit to It

It can sometimes be tempting to simply postpone an at-home date if you’re not in the mood for it. However, the point of going on this date is to help the two of you connect in new ways. Therefore, you both must treat this at-home date like you would any other date night. 

To ensure that your date pushes through, choose a day and time that works for both of you. Make sure to let your significant other know about it ahead of time, too. That way, you can both make the necessary preparations for the date, whether that’s shopping for dinner ingredients or cleaning your house for the occasion.

Do Something Special for the Meal

Want something fancy for dinner, but don’t feel like ordering anything? Make dinner preparations more fun for you and your girlfriend by cooking a gourmet-style meal together. You can even make grocery shopping a part of the date as well.

Cooking a restaurant-worthy meal with your partner can help the two of you bond with each other, especially because it’s a step above the usual home-cooked dinner or takeout food. Moreover, you and your girlfriend get to share a sumptuous and extra special meal at home.

Sample Different Wines and Chocolates

There’s nothing like finishing your meal with some fine wine and chocolate. But why settle for the usual brands that you’re both used to when you can explore new ones that you haven’t tried yet? It is fairly easy to purchase a wine sampler pack and a box of assorted chocolates that you and your significant other can try. You can share your thoughts on each one that you try, and maybe even take notes on which ones you might want to order full boxes of next time. Even if you both end up hating everything that you sample, it can still be a great experience that the two of you will love reminiscing about for years to come. 

Choose a Fun Activity to Do Together

Aside from dressing nicely and cooking dinner, why not add another activity to make your at-home date even better? For instance, you can do something fun and competitive like playing against each other in a video game or a board game.

If neither of you is really into that, you can both work on a leisure project instead. Having a  common goal can give you both a sense of accomplishment once you’re done. Look for a useful DIY project that you’ll both enjoy doing, or spend the night putting together a puzzle.
